Quick Chocolate Chip Muffins

85% authentic · American

A simple and quick recipe for delicious chocolate chip muffins, perfect for a speedy breakfast or snack. Rich chocolate chips are evenly distributed in a tender, fluffy muffin.

Ingredients

  • all-purpose flour2 cups
  • granulated sugar3/4 cup
  • baking soda1 teaspoon
  • salt1/4 teaspoon
  • eggs1 large
  • milk1 cup
  • vegetable oil1/2 cup
  • vanilla extract1 teaspoon
  • semi-sweet chocolate chips1 cup

Steps

  1. 1

    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C). Line a 12-cup muffin tin with paper liners or grease well.

  2. 2

    In a large bowl, combine flour, sugar, baking soda, and salt.

  3. 3

    In a separate bowl, whisk together egg, milk, oil, and vanilla extract.

  4. 4

    Add the wet ingredients to the dry ingredients and stir until just moistened. Do not overmix.

  5. 5

    Stir in the chocolate chips.

  6. 6

    Spoon batter into the prepared muffin cups, filling each about two-thirds full.

  7. 7

    Bake for 18-20 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.

  8. 8

    Let cool in the muffin tin for a few minutes before transferring to a wire rack.
